my opinions


I got one of these kits,
It ,s well packed and all parts are finished well ,
It went together very well and the parts are all good snug fit ,
The design is simple and all the better for this,
the decals are extensive and all go to make a really smart looking model,
bad bits. . . the decals are water slide and theres no mention in the instructions of needing to waterproof them, so on my maiden flight attempt some came off and were lost in the lake !
also the way the motor mount is arranged (Motor mount NOT INCLUDED) I cant find a commercial mount that fits?
Also the recommended motor doesnt seem powerfull enough
I couldnt get the model airborn at all on my maiden attempts ,
There was a strong wind at the time and the plane simply would not leave the water ,
I,ll try again in a light or no wind when I figure how to waterproof the decals
any suggestions or feedback welcome

Although the original post was older, the general consensus on the Guanli Icon is that is is not very good. There are a number of extensive threads on the Guanli Icon, which was the first scale foam Icon model, rushed to market.

A search on R/c groups for guanli Icon will turn up these other threads.

There are other better Icons available now. The 1.8 meter Icon and its smaller 1 meter brother from NFD Hobby are now sold via Hobby King and are much better models (not without some minor faults. Much more scale like markings, no non scale tip floats. There are threads on these Icons in the Waterplanes discussion area.

Also, Parkzone is about to release a 1.3m (I think ) Icon that is sure to be of good quality and looks to perform very well in the early videos.

I own and really like the large NFD 1.8 meter Icon. I would probably spring for the Parkzone one if I did not already have the big one.

The big Icon includes retracts, which is very cool, but the nose gear is too weak, which is not cool. Fixable, though.

Here is a picture of me and my 1.8 meter Icon A5, plus a picture of one of the early full scale Icon A5 prototypes. Notice how much more scale it looks than the pretty poorly done Guanli offering with the awful looking non scale tip floats.

Looks likes a classic SeaBee crossed with a modern waverider watercraft and one of the prettiest seaplanes to come along in a long time. (Icon was going for the modern watersports look by design)
